Pamela Anderson vs. Russell Peters

Pamela Denise Anderson (born July 1, 1967) is a Canadian American actress and model. Russell Dominic Peters (born September 29, 1970) is a Canadian stand-up comedian and actor of Anglo-Indian descent.
